Time Division Synchronous Code Division Multiple Access
Time Division Synchronous Code Division Multiple Access (TD-SCDMA) is an air interface found in UMTS mobile telecommunications networks in China. It is a Time Division Duplex (TDD) 3G technology as opposed to Frequency Division Duplex (FDD) like W-CDMA. TD-SCDMA is primarily used for voice and it utilizes a TDD version of HSPA for data. China Mobile is the operator in China utilizing this technology making it the largest 3G network operator in the world.
